**Q: Why is template rendering slow on first request?**

The Veldrin templating engine compiles templates lazily, so the first render after a deploy pays the full parse cost. We warm the cache in the startup hook, but partials added after boot bypass it. Before changing the cache policy, read the precompilation notes our team keeps on the internal wiki.

operations page: https://confluence.lumicsys.internal/projects/display/projects/display

### v4.2 — Key rotation, Bucketeer assignment service

Heads up, support folks: we rotated the signing key for Bucketeer (the A/B assignment service). Experiment bucketing is unaffected, so no customer-visible changes. If someone reports stale assignments, it's unrelated — just restart their session. For your verification scripts, the new key is below.

rollout seal: bky3_7wZ

## Large-File Diff Viewer: Resource Bounds

The Quarrystone diff viewer streams both file versions through a bounded window rather than loading them whole, so a hostile multi-gigabyte upload cannot exhaust renderer memory. Chunks beyond the window are hashed and compared lazily, and rendering aborts if total diff operations exceed a hard ceiling. All limits are enforced server-side before any client work begins. The enforced bounds are as follows.

constants for yaduf-fahag:
BUDGETS = {
    "kelix": 528,
    "briwyn": 734,
}